IBARMIA participates in the Kit Data Spaces program, an initiative developed within the framework of the Recovery, Transformation and Resilience Plan and funded by the European Union - NextGenerationEU, aimed at facilitating the incorporation of entities to sectoral data spaces.
In this context, IBARMIA has joined the ARIADNE data space, a marketing and commerce data space that enables progress in the secure, structured and governed sharing of information linked to commercial and digital activity.
This action is part of IBARMIA's commitment to digitalization, the advanced use of data and the continuous improvement of its processes, reinforcing the capacity to generate useful knowledge for decision-making and for the development of new opportunities in increasingly connected industrial environments.
The project is supported by the Ministry for Digital Transformation and the Civil Service, Red.es and funded by the European Union - NextGenerationEU, within the framework of the Recovery, Transformation and Resilience Plan.

In 2026, the Group comprising MODIG, IBARMIA, and LiCON will jointly showcase its machining expertise at the world’s two premier trade shows for metal cutting and manufacturing technology: IMTS in Chicago, USA, and AMB in Stuttgart, Germany.
With more than 500 employees and over 100 in‑house engineers, the Group represents a growing global force in machining excellence. By combining complementary technologies, decades of experience, and a shared focus on performance, flexibility, and productivity, the three brands offer a comprehensive machining portfolio designed to meet the evolving demands of modern manufacturing.
For the first time, MODIG, IBARMIA, and LiCON will exhibit in parallel at both IMTS and AMB, highlighting their close collaboration and shared global growth strategy.

About MODIG
MODIG is a provider of innovative manufacturing solutions with strong expertise in the aerospace industry. Combined with advanced capabilities in automation and robotics, MODIG delivers customized solutions that optimize productivity and efficiency for leading OEMs and Tier suppliers worldwide.
About IBARMIA
IBARMIA is a leading machine tool manufacturer specializing in the development and production of high‑precision machining centers. Known for quality and innovation, IBARMIA serves a wide range of industries, including capital goods, energy, and aerospace.
About LiCON
LiCON is a well‑established company with more than 50 years of experience delivering high‑performance machining solutions. The company is known for its horizontal machining centers and highly automated production systems designed for high‑volume manufacturing environments.
